A glass ball of radius 2 cm is placed in a vertical cylindrical vessel of radius 20 cm filled with water and rotating at an angular velocity Ω about the axis of symmetry of the cylinder. After equilibration, the vessel, the water in the vessel, and the ball rotate at the same angular velocity 10 rad/s, the ball being on the bottom at the vertical wall of the rotating vessel. Find the force with which the ball acts on the vessel. Glass density is 2.5 g/cm^3, water density is 1 g/cm^3. Freefall acceleration is 10 m/s^2.
